Overview Tazar 2.25 G Injection

Tazor 2.25g Injection is a dual-antibiotic formulation indicated for treating diverse bacterial infections. Its mechanism involves eliminating harmful microorganisms. Administration is strictly by a medical professional; self-injection is prohibited. Dosage and frequency are determined by your physician based on the infection's severity, adhering strictly to their prescribed regimen. Typical side effects can encompass n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and skin rashes. Injection site reactions such as pain, swelling, or redness may also occur. Persistent or worsening side effects warrant immediate medical consultation. Prior to treatment, inform your doctor of any antibiotic allergies, kidney, or liver conditions; dosage adjustments or alternative medications may be necessary. Under medical guidance, this injection is generally considered safe for pregnant and breastfeeding individuals.

How Tazar 2.25 G Injection works:

Tazar 2.25 G Injection unites Piperacillin, an antibiotic, with Tazobactum,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Piperacillin combats bacterial growth by disrupting the formation of their protective cell walls. Tazobactum's role is to counter bacterial resistance mechanisms, thereby strengthening Piperacillin's antibacterial effect.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holSAFE

There are no known adverse interactions between Tazar 2.25 G Injection and alcohol consumption.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Pregnancy use of Tazar 2.25 G Injection is generally de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harm to fetal development; however, data from human studies remain sc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Tazar 2.25 G Injection poses minimal risk during lactation. Research in humans indicates negligible trans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ing no discernible threat to the infant.

DrivingDr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The effect of Tazar 2.25 G Injection on driving ability is unknown. Refrain from driving if you experience sym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

For individuals with impaired kidney function, Tazar 2.25 G Injection requires careful administration. A modified dosage of Tazar 2.25 G Injection might be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The use of Tazar 2.25 G Injection in individuals with hepatic impairment appears to present a low risk. Current evidence indicates dose modification may not be necess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.

FAQs on Tazar 2.25 G Injection

Tazar 2.25G Injection combats bacterial infections with a dual-action formula. Its uses include treating tonsillitis, sinusitis, otitis media, respiratory, urinary, and wound infections; boils, abscesses, cellulitis, bone infections, and oral cavity infections.
Tazar 2.25 G Injection is safe under a doctor's guidance. Possible side effects include diarrhea, nausea, vomiting, rash, and allergic reactions. Report any persistent issues to your doctor immediately.
Tazar 2.25 G Injection must be administered only by a healthcare professional. Dosage is determined by your doctor based on your condition. Always follow your doctor's instructions for optimal results.
Patients allergic to penicillin or any Tazar 2.25 G Injection component, and those with liver disease history, should not use this injection. Always consult your doctor before use.
Tazar 2.25 G Injection may reduce the effectiveness of birth control pills. Discuss alternative contraceptive options, such as condoms, diaphragms, or spermicides, with your doctor while using this injection.
Tazar 2.25 G Injection must be administered only at the recommended dosage. Exceeding this dosage increases the risk of adverse effects. The injection's full therapeutic effect may take time; please be patient. Should your symptoms worsen, seek immediate medical attention.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, following the storage instructions on the label. Discard any unused medication and ensure it's inaccessible to children, pets, and others.
Tazar 2.25 G Injection can trigger allergic reactions and should be avoided by individuals with penicillin allergies. Seek immediate medical attention if you experience symptoms such as hives, breathing difficulties, or swelling of the face, lips, tongue, or throat.
Diarrhea is a possible side effect of Tazar 2.25 G Injection. This antibiotic, while killing harmful bacteria, can also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ria, leading to diarrhea. If you experience diarrhea, increase your fluid intake. However, persistent diarrhea or signs of dehydration (infrequent, dark, strong-smelling urine) require immediate medical attention.
